WebMar 15, 2024 · Studies have shown that eating nuts throughout pregnancy can help to reduce the risk of asthma in infants. There are also studies that show consuming nuts and peanuts can help to reduce other allergy developments later. Your baby’s body gets used to the particles, so has no reason to find them dangerous when getting older. ... That means your doctor will not advise you to avoid certain foods during pregnancy to prevent food allergies — … mystic family medicine medfordWebPrenatal exposure reduces the risk of nut allergies, supporting the previous idea that early exposure can offer similar benefits. Moreover, when one starts feeding the baby nuts at an early age, the risk of such allergies is reduced even further.
